Transaction 164325eee381419b66c985a3c769b4e86c2e71932eadada10ca09607dc46e7c5

1 Input
2 Outputs
  • 164325eee381419b66c985a3c769b4e86c2e71932eadada10ca09607dc46e7c5:0
  • value  24300000
    address  3BMEXZmDP9w4QAcmjbg3ZgcH2n8GQDVzKk
  • 164325eee381419b66c985a3c769b4e86c2e71932eadada10ca09607dc46e7c5:1
  • value  20910885530
    address  1JPUCLJ4YBScfzbe3E7nTsxJW2GjzyjQBK